Official Approvals and Ranking Signals

NIRF uses a five-parameter methodology: Teaching-Learning-Resources, Research and Professional Practice, Graduation Outcomes, Outreach and Inclusivity, and Perception — each scored out of 100 and then weighted into the composite rank published annually at nirfindia.org.

NIRF Engineering Ranking (Ministry of Education, Government of India):
NIRF 2025: Rank #53 in the Engineering category — overall score 53.89/100. Parameter breakdown: TLR 58.95 · RPC 51.69 · GO 73.81 · OI 53.01 · Perception 6.35.
NIRF 2024: Rank #55 in the Engineering category — overall score 52.28/100. Parameter breakdown: TLR 60.91 · RPC 43.86 · GO 74.16 · OI 49.80 · Perception 10.42. Data source: nirfindia.org (India Rankings 2024 and 2025).

How Admission Works — 2026 Cycle

Entry to programmes at National Institute of Technology Patna is governed by a layered admission process: discipline-specific entrance examinations at each level, centralised or institutional counselling, and document verification before seat confirmation.

Undergraduate admission. UG programme admissions use JEE Main, institutional entrance test (where applicable), or JEE Advanced (for IIT-route programmes). Final allotment proceeds through JoSAA for CSAB-participating institutes; state counselling authorities for state quota seats, subject to programme-specific eligibility cut-offs and category-wise seat reservation.

Postgraduate entry. PG-level admissions are made via GATE, institutional entrance test, or CUET-PG (for participating universities). Qualified candidates proceed to CCMT for NIT/IIIT M.Tech seats; institutional counselling for others before final seat confirmation and fee remittance.

Ph.D. admission. Research scholars enter the programme through GATE qualification with interview, or institutional entrance + interview — provisional admission is confirmed after supervisor assignment and committee-level approval of the research synopsis.

Candidates move through the admission process in these phases:

  1. Filling the application form on the entrance authority portal within the notified window — typically requiring 10th/12th details, photograph, signature, and category certificate upload where applicable.
  2. The entrance test itself — computer-based, pen-and-paper, or hybrid — conducted as per the schedule notified by the examination authority, with admit cards issued in advance.
  3. Result declaration, score-card download, and category-merit list publication on the conducting authority's official portal.
  4. Counselling process: registration on the counselling-authority portal, filling the order of programme/institute preferences, seat-allotment round announcement, and reporting window.
  5. On-reporting document check — original 10th/12th certificates, category/EWS/PwD certificate, domicile proof, entrance scorecard, transfer certificate, and government photo ID are verified at the allotted institution.
  6. Acceptance fee payment, confirmation of admission, and issuance of the institute ID — after which the candidate is officially registered for the programme.
